TYLimitInputDemo:textfield textview限制输入

时间:2024-06-02 19:19:47
【文件属性】:

文件名称:TYLimitInputDemo:textfield textview限制输入

文件大小:27KB

文件格式:ZIP

更新时间:2024-06-02 19:19:47

Objective-C

项目中各个地方都会用到textField,textView,他们输入也会有各种需求,各种限制,每次用到的时候要重写一遍这些限制,导致各种垃圾代码,各种重复,有一天,我终于看不下去了,于是把他们进行了一层封装,方便后续开发使用,代码量也减少了很多,这里把封装的View提供出来,有需要的可以参考一下。 TYLimitedTextField能够快速实现以下功能(支持xib): 1. 限制输入的字符(数字,字母,数字+字母,email等) 2. 提供一个可以监听textField实时改变的方法,不需要自己去写观察者 3. 限制输入文字的最大长度 4. 限制textField距离leftPading rightPading 5. 更方便快捷的设置leftView rightView 6. 设置textFiled placeholderColor TYLimitedTextView能够快速实现功能(支


【文件预览】:
TYLimitInputDemo-master
----TYLimitInputDemo.xcodeproj()
--------project.xcworkspace()
--------project.pbxproj(23KB)
----TYLimitInputDemoTests()
--------TYLimitInputDemoTests.m(929B)
--------Info.plist(680B)
----TYLimitInputDemoUITests()
--------TYLimitInputDemoUITests.m(1KB)
--------Info.plist(680B)
----.gitignore(1KB)
----README.md(4KB)
----TYLimitInputDemo()
--------Assets.xcassets()
--------main.m(337B)
--------UITextView+Placeholder.m(5KB)
--------TYLimitedTextField.m(6KB)
--------TYLimitedTextField.h(3KB)
--------AppDelegate.h(280B)
--------AppDelegate.m(2KB)
--------Base.lproj()
--------TYLimitedTextView.m(3KB)
--------TYLimitedTextView.h(940B)
--------UITextView+Placeholder.h(503B)
--------ViewController.h(218B)
--------Info.plist(1KB)
--------ViewController.m(3KB)

网友评论